PROFILIN I FROM ARABIDOPSIS THALIANA

Overview

BACKGROUND: Profilins are small eukaryotic proteins involved in modulating, the assembly of actin microfilaments in the cytoplasm. They are able to, bind both phosphatidylinositol-4,5-bisphosphate and poly-L-proline (PLP), and thus play a critical role in signaling pathways. Plant profilins are, of interest because immunological cross-reactivity between pollen and, human profilin may be the cause of hay fever and broad allergies to, pollens. RESULTS: The determination of the Arabidopsis thaliana profilin, isoform I structure, using multiwavelength anomalous diffraction (MAD) to, obtain structure-factor phases, is reported here.
